Advanced Security Features

A major strength of utilizing an E-Sign API is the enhanced security it offers for digital transactions. These systems embed advanced encryption protocols, guaranteeing that sensitive information stays secure during the signing process. Additionally, they often provide robust authentication methods, such as multi-factor authentication and biometric verification, which assist in verifying the identity of signers. This reduces the risk of fraud and unauthorized access, fostering greater trust in digital agreements. In addition, E-Sign APIs keep a detailed audit trail, documenting every action taken during the signing process, which can be critical for compliance and legal purposes. In summary, strengthened security measures not only safeguard organizations but also build confidence among clients and partners, rendering digital agreements more secure and dependable.

Security and Compliance Challenges

Addressing security and compliance concerns is critical for enterprises integrating e-signature solutions. As online transactions expand, businesses face obstacles related to unauthorized access, data breaches, and compliance requirements. E-signature platforms offer robust protective measures such as encryption, authentication, and audit trails, which work to address these concerns. Conformity with regulatory standards like the GDPR and ESIGN Act is imperative, ensuring that electronic signatures hold legal validity. Businesses must also examine the adoption of e-signing platforms with established security measures to safeguard practical resource sensitive information. By addressing these factors, companies can enhance trust with clients and stakeholders while simplifying the document signing experience. As a result, a detailed strategy for compliance and security is necessary for maximizing the benefits of e-signature technology.

How to Seamlessly Integrate E-Sign APIs

Integrating E-Sign APIs can streamline document signing processes for businesses, improving productivity and minimizing processing times. To begin, organizations should identify their specific needs and choose an API that aligns with their objectives. Well-known choices include DocuSign, Adobe Sign, and HelloSign, each providing unique capabilities.

Additionally, developers are able to utilize the API reference materials, which typically includes integration guides and code samples. By utilizing REST-based APIs, businesses can easily connect their current platforms, such as customer relationship management tools or document management systems. Adopting reliable authentication mechanisms, like OAuth, ensures that data remains protected throughout all transactions.

Examining the implementation in a controlled environment helps organizations to identify and resolve problems before launching. Additionally, educating employees on the integrated solution can improve user acceptance and optimize workflows. By adhering to this process, organizations can seamlessly incorporate E-Sign APIs and significantly improve their document management workflows.

Rising Trends in E-Sign Technology for 2026

As businesses continue to emphasize safety and compliance using electronic signature APIs, the landscape of electronic signatures is evolving rapidly. By 2026, multiple emerging developments are redefining this technology. Artificial intelligence (AI) is increasingly integrated into e-sign solutions, elevating user interactions by streamlining processes such as automated document validation and tailored user engagements. Moreover, distributed copyright technology is steadily gaining momentum, providing immutable records of transactions and increasing trust in e-signatures.

A further important trend is the emergence of mobile-focused platforms, allowing users to sign documents seamlessly on various devices. This shift caters to an increasingly remote workforce, streamlining processes across different platforms. Furthermore, enhanced biometric authentication methods are being adopted, further bolstering security. As the demand for efficient, secure signing solutions grows, companies must align with these changes to maintain their edge and ensure adherence in an evolving regulatory landscape.

What Are the Financial Considerations for Implementing an E-Sign API?

The costs associated with implementing an e-sign API typically include integration costs, subscription charges, security and compliance requirements, staff training needs, and continuous maintenance. Cost assessments ought to cover both upfront and long-term costs.
